摘要:
目的 观察伽玛刀治疗硬脑膜动静脉瘘(DAVF)的疗效。方法 回顾性分析2008年10月至2016年4月采用伽玛刀治疗26例DAVF的临床资料,其中单纯伽玛刀治疗14例,伽玛刀治疗前经历一次或多次血管内治疗12例。用50%~60%等剂量曲线包绕病灶边缘,周边剂量15~22 Gy,平均18.9 Gy;中心剂量30~44 Gy,平均37.5 Gy。26例治疗后随访31~149个月,平均81.1个月。结果 14例DSA复查证实瘘口完全闭塞;7例症状消失,MRI/MRA或CT/CTA证实引流静脉变细或消失,但拒绝DSA检查;DSA证实未闭塞5例中,2例症状好转,继续观察,2例行血管内治疗,1例行开颅手术治疗。26例治疗后病情稳定,无新增症状。结论 伽玛刀治疗DAVF是一种安全、有效的方法。对侵袭性DAVF,血管内或手术治疗后再行伽玛刀治疗是一种可供临床选择的比较理想的方案。
Abstract:
Objective To observe the curative effect of gamma knife on dural arteriovenous fistulas (DAVFs). Methods Of 26 patients with DAVFs, 14 were treated only by gamma knife radiosurgery and 12 patients were treated by gamma knife radiosurgery after the endovascular embolization. According to the Cognard classification, DAVFs belonged in type Ⅰ in 7 patients, type Ⅱ in 12 and type Ⅲ in 7. The targets were covered by 50% to 60% isodose levels. And the average prescribed margin target doses were 18.9 Gy(ranging from 15 to 22 Gy). All the patients were followed up from 31 to 149 months(mean, 81.1mouths). Results MRI and CT showed that the drainage-vein disappeared in 7 patients and DSA showed that the DAVFs were obliterated in 14 patients and the DAVFs were not occluded in 5 patients during the following up. No complications occurred in all the patients. Conclusion Gamma knife is a safe and effective method to treat the DAVFs, especially aggressive DAVFs.
